Materials

Defense industry designers specify a huge range of metallic, plastic and composite materials. EMI is capable of machining a great many of these, including (but not limited to):

  • Stainless Steel & Carbon Steel
  • Titanium
  • Aluminum
  • Molybdenum
  • Specialty alloys (AlBeMet, Invar, Kovar, etc.)
  • Plastics (PEEK, Delrin, Ultem, etc.)
  • Composites (Fiberglass Laminates, Carbon and Glass Fiber Reinforced Polymers, Metal and Ceramic Matrix Composites)

Surface Treatments

For Surface Finishing, whether your needs are tactile, emissivity control, lubricity, conductivity, corrosion resistance, color or something else, EMI delivers a diverse range of finishing solutions:

  • Anodizing
  • Electroplating
  • Electroless Plating
  • Passivation
  • Chem Films
  • Laser Marking, Silk Screening, Pad Printing
  • Paint, Powder Coating
  • Deburring
  • Media Blasting
  • Knurling
  • Polishing

Our capabilities include surface roughness to 8 Ra and #4 finish for grained direction parts.
